Pontins Holidays League
Crystal Palace's reserve team ran out 3-1 victors at home to QPR.
They got off to a flyer when Hoops left-back Matthew Hislop diverted a shot from Victor Moses past his own keeper Jake Cole.
Kevin Gallen equalised for QPR on the half hour mark with a powerful free-kick on the edge of the box.
But Palace regained the lead with a free-kick from Ryan Hall three minutes before half-time.
Lewis Grabban completed the scoring for the Eagles with a close-range shot.
Palace: Wilkinson, Starkey, Kamara, Swaibu, Carolan, Moses (Dayton 71), Spence, Reich, Hall (Hughes 85), Sheringham, Grabban.
Not used: Pearson, Kudjodji, Fish.
